A good designer is like both a scholar and a paparazzo, always carrying a researcher's curiosity and a gossip seeker's persistence. Before starting any design work, it's crucial to gather information through extensive conversations with users or residents. From these interactions, we can unravel and discover the true needs of the space – something we call "profiling the space."
